What is the working principle of PWM inverter?
Working Principle of PWM Inverter: The problems can be reduced to a minimum if voltage control is obtained in the inverter itself. The inverter is supplied with constant dc voltage and the inverter is controlled so that the average amplitude of the output voltage is variable.
What are the advantages of a PWM inverter?
The inverter has constant dc link voltage and employs PWM principle for both voltage control and harmonic elimination. The output voltage waveform is improved, with reduced harmonic content. The amplitude of torque pulsations is minimal even at low speeds. Parallel operation of many inverters on the same dc bus.

What is frequency regulation of a PWM inverter?
Frequency regulation of in this category of PWM of this inverter is done through varying the frequency of input control voltage. The PWM inverter changes condition numerous times through one cycle of the resultant output voltage.
